Who is behind YIV?
We've all been there: After lunch, everything is sticky, children's hands are covered in food scraps, and then there's the flimsy plastic tableware that's supposed to help. One October day in 2016, after my then two-year-old daughter had finished lunch, it was clear to me: "This can't go on!" I wanted an alternative – away from plastic, towards robust, sustainable products that are gentle on both children and the environment. That's how YIV was born.

Conscious family history
Starting out in my family's basement (and at this point, I'd like to say, "Thank you to my wonderful neighbors for your tolerance!"), I built YIV step by step as a one-woman business. Initially, I personally delivered every product to the post office by cargo bike. That's how my label grew slowly but steadily. For six years, I also financed YIV with a second job to remain independent. Despite many difficult times and numerous challenges, I held fast to my vision. Balancing self-employment, family life, and financial security, my passion project evolved into a sustainable family business.
Today I continue to actively run YIV: I manage our store and shipping, take care of communication and the website, develop new products, focus on sustainable solutions and maintain close contact with our customers.
I am now supported by four wonderful women, enabling us to further develop our company together. This ensures that YIV remains personal, responsible, and true to the values that have defined it from the very beginning.
